#2e5006 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e5006 is composed of 18% red, 31.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87.6 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 16.9%. #2e5006 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ca00c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#2e5006 color description : Very dark green.
#2e5006 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e5006 has RGB values of R:46, G:80,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3035142.

Shades and Tints of #2e5006
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040701 is the darkest color, while #f9f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e5006
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2c2a is the less saturated color, while #2e5303 is the most saturated one.
